Elliptic curves in class 173280n

sage: E.isogeny_class().curves
 
LMFDB label Cremona label Weierstrass coefficients j-invariant Discriminant Torsion structure Modular degree Faltings height Optimality
173280.bq3 173280n1 \([0, 1, 0, -2286, 13464]\) \(438976/225\) \(677460686400\) \([2, 2]\) \(193536\) \(0.96238\) \(\Gamma_0(N)\)-optimal
173280.bq1 173280n2 \([0, 1, 0, -29361, 1924959]\) \(14526784/15\) \(2890498928640\) \([2]\) \(387072\) \(1.3090\)  
173280.bq4 173280n3 \([0, 1, 0, 8544, 113100]\) \(2863288/1875\) \(-45164045760000\) \([2]\) \(387072\) \(1.3090\)  
173280.bq2 173280n4 \([0, 1, 0, -20336, -1112856]\) \(38614472/405\) \(9755433884160\) \([2]\) \(387072\) \(1.3090\)

Isogeny matrix

sage: E.isogeny_class().matrix()
 

The \(i,j\) entry is the smallest degree of a cyclic isogeny between the \(i\)-th and \(j\)-th curve in the isogeny class, in the Cremona numbering.

\(\left(\begin{array}{rrrr} 1 & 2 & 2 & 2 \\ 2 & 1 & 4 & 4 \\ 2 & 4 & 1 & 4 \\ 2 & 4 & 4 & 1 \end{array}\right)\)
